…In particular, Timbuktu, which was founded in the 12th century on the left bank of the Niger River as a campsite for the nomadic Tuareg, continued to prosper as a center of not only trade but also culture, even though its political rulers changed one after another, beginning with the Mali Empire. The rule of Morocco, which destroyed the Songhai Empire, did not last even a century, and in the 17th century, many small kingdoms were born, such as the Fulbe Kingdom of Macina, the Bambara Kingdom of Ségou, and the Kingdom of Kaarta, and an era of rival warlords began. In the second half of the 19th century, when France began to advance into the region, political leaders appeared who aimed to politically unify the region in response. … *Some of the terminology that mentions "Macina" is listed below.
